我的索引有大约3000万条记录,或者20个字段。
我正在考虑为每条记录添加一个Yes / No二进制标志,以指示它是否在一个组或另一个组中。分割将大致为50/50。
除了其他搜索之外,每次搜索都需要查看“是/否”字段。
我最好这样做,还是有两个索引,并搜索两个?
答案 0 :(得分:1)
您可以使用type
。
在同一索引中创建两种类型。将一个组的文档放在type1中,将其他组放在type2中。 然后你可以执行搜索
GET /index/type1/_search
这将获取type1的所有文档。